How much do contract medical coder j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 19, 2026, the average hourly pay for contract medical coder in Ogden, UT is $21.94,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$17.64 and $23.51 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a contract medical coder?

Contract Medical Coders are professionals who work on a temporary or project basis to assign standardized codes to medical diagnoses and procedures found in patient records. They help healthcare providers ensure accurate billing, compliance, and reimbursement by translating clinical documentation into universally recognized codes. Unlike full-time employees, contract coders typically work for a set period or for specific assignments, either remotely or on-site, and may serve multiple clients. This flexibility is beneficial for healthcare organizations needing additional support during busy periods or special projects.

What skills and qualifications are needed to be a contract medical coder?

To thrive as a Contract Medical Coder, you need a deep understanding of medical terminology, anatomy, coding systems (ICD-10, CPT, HCPCS), and typically a certification such as CPC, CCS, or CCA. Familiarity with electronic health records (EHR) systems and medical coding software is essential for efficient and accurate work. Exceptional attention to detail, organizational skills, and the ability to work independently are vital soft skills for this role. These competencies ensure coding accuracy and compliance, which are critical for proper billing, reimbursement, and legal standards in healthcare organizations.

What are common challenges faced by contract medical coders, and how can they be managed?

Contract Medical Coders often face challenges such as adapting to different healthcare providers' coding systems, staying updated with frequent regulatory changes, and managing productivity expectations while working remotely. To manage these effectively, it's important to maintain strong communication with client teams, participate in ongoing training, and utilize reliable coding references. Time management and self-discipline are also essential, as contract roles often require meeting strict deadlines without direct supervision.

What is the difference between Contract Medical Coder vs Medical Coder?

AspectContract Medical CoderMedical Coder
CertificationsTypically requires CPC or CCS certificationsUsually requires CPC or CCS certifications
Work EnvironmentFreelance or temporary assignments, remote or onsiteFull-time, part-time, or freelance, often onsite or remote
Employer & IndustryHired by healthcare facilities or as independent contractorsEmployed directly by healthcare organizations or as freelancers

The main difference between a Contract Medical Coder and a Medical Coder lies in employment status. Contract Medical Coders typically work on temporary or freelance basis, often remotely, while Medical Coders may be employed full-time or part-time by healthcare providers. Both roles require similar certifications and skills, but their work arrangements and job stability differ.
